More Chinese electric vehicle brands are launching in Singapore as the government pushes for EV adoption with extended incentives and charging points.
During the first half of this year, about one in three new cars sold in Singapore was an EV – nearly double the 2023 figure of around 18%, according to the Ministry of Transport.
"As Singapore continues to progress its EV transition, we believe that there is a desire for EVs that go beyond being simply a form of conveyance, to offering a premium driving experience with conveniences that elevate urban living," said Mars Chen, vice president of Zeekr, after the brand's Singapore launch last week.
"Along with the government's push towards EVs, it's ideal for EV players to expand into Singapore despite its small market size," Seet said. Under the program, newly registered fully electric cars and taxis will receive 45% rebate off the additional registration fee – a tax imposed upon registration of a vehicle – capped at SG$15,000.
